The hydroesterification of vinylsilanes, catalyzed by transition-metal complexes, afforded both 8-silyl esters 2 and a-silyl esters 3 in high yield. The Pd (II) complex-catalyzed reaction showed high 8-regioselectivity, whereas the Cq (CO) 8-catalymd reaction showed high a- regioselectivity.
